Monday

Lesson Title Civil Rights Movement

SOLs USII.9 The student will demonstrate knowledge of the key


domestic and international issues during the second half of the
twentieth and early twenty-first centuries by
a) examining the Civil Rights Movement and the changing role of
women;

Materials -chromebooks
-math brain dump

Activities 1. Math brain dump. (For a grade today!!!)


a. Based on the highest number a student gets and the
scoring will go down from there.
2. Civil Rights Primary Source Webquest. The students will
work with a partner and examine newspaper headlines of
different events that occured in the Civil Rights Era. The
students will work with a partner to find other primary
resources. They will also make a google slides presentation
on what they have found, and will present their findings on
Tuesday if they finish.
a. Comment: The students did not finish, but will
finish their presentations on Tuesday.

Differentiation Heterogeneous pairings so the children who are lower can be


pushed a bit further.

Assessment I will mostly observe for today, but I will be grading their google
slides presentation when they present.
